India-Sri Lanka series will start from January 3
The Sri Lankan team will start their India tour with the T20 series. The first match of this series will be played in Mumbai on 3 January, second match in Pune on 5 January while the third and final match will be played in Rajkot on 7 January. At the same time, after this, a 3-match ODI series will also be played between the two teams. Whose first match will be played in Guwahati on January 10, Kolkata on January 12, while the third and final ODI will be played in Thiruvananthapuram on January 15.
